WHEREAS, Pursuant to Article XV, Section 4 of the Constitution, it is the duty of the family to take care of its elderly members while the State may design programs of social security for them;
WHEREAS, City Ordinance No. 81, Series of 2020 was approved by the 6th City Council further extending financial benefits to senior citizens who have reached the ages of 70, 80 and 90 in the City of San Juan, Metro Manila;
WHEREAS, the City Government recognizes the role of the senior citizens in the society and would like to continually support their personal needs in order to provide better living conditions after their retirement;
WHEREAS, the aim of this Ordinance is to motivate and encourage the senior citizens to contribute to nation building and encourage their families and communities they live with to reaffirm the valued Filipino tradition of caring for the senior citizens, therefore, there is a need to increase their benefits.
NOW THEREFORE BE IT ORDAINED AS IT IS HEREBY ORDAINED, by the Sangguniang Panlungsod of the City of San Juan is session duly assembled, THAT:
SECTION 1. Section 4 shall be amended as follows:
Section 4. The Office of the Senior Citizens Affairs (OSCA) is setting the following requirements for the availment of the said financial benefit to senior citizens:
a)Birth Certificate or Baptismal
b)One (1) valid Government issued Identification Card
i.Social Security System (SSS) Card
ii.Government Service Insurance System (GSIS) Card
iii.Unified Multi-Purpose Identification (UMID) Card
iv.Philippine Identification (PhilID)
v.Commission on Elections (COMELEC) Voter's ID or Voter's Certificate issued from COMELEC
c)OSCA ID
d)Barangay Clearance
e)Indorsement from the Senior Citizen President
